Deadmau5 - At Play

If you want to know what Deadmau5 did before his hit world domination, At Play is his early works repackaged and it’s easy to see how he got global recognition in such a relatively short space of time.

Such is his reputation now, he played live at Movement 2008 (formerly known as Detriot’s Electronic Music Festival) but, of course, there’s no such thing as an overnight sensation as all artists have a history, mostly of efforts that weren’t quite the ticket in a ‘before they were famous’ type way. In Deadmau5 case, At Play is an exception.

Even better than that, this CD comes in “10 Full Length DJ Friendly Unmixed Tracks” format. That said, even now people with tell you his best tracks are ‘Vanishing Point’ (the opener here) and ‘Faxing Berlin’. ‘Faxing Berlin’ is such a great track as Deadmau5 (aka Joel Zimmerman who was born and raised in Ontario, Canada) was at the time, that Pete Tong got his hand on it, was a humble DJ doing radio shows with Melleefresh.

‘Varnishing Point’ is a happy blend of electro tech house as is ‘Sex Lies Audiotape’ with the repeated hook in a disembowelled electronic voice of “Sex, Lies, Audiotape”. By comparison with ‘Faxing Berlin’, they seem a bit pedestrian; I know that’s a bit harsh but when you have a hit like ‘Faxing Berlin’ but it’s always going to be that way?

In that respect, there’s more ‘main room’ value in the couple of joint productions included on the CD with Melleefresh, ‘Cocktail Queen’ and ‘Afterhours’ plus the Adam K remix of ‘Hey Baby’. On ‘Hey Baby’ Melleefresh sounds suitably ‘Princess Superstar’ (well she is a self confessed Club Bunny, Care Bear and Disco Dance Diva!). It may not be everyone’s cup of tea and there should be a warning on ‘Afterhours’ as it’s only suitable for unreformed sex addicts.

Talking of the things medical, ‘Turning Point’ is on the dirty funk-by 4 end of the heart rate monitor bleeps (if you get my drift) and it’s a bit of a grower as opposed to ‘This Is The Hook’ that’s funny the first time.

Deadmau5 (by the way, pronounced Deadmouse) has been on nearly every dance DJ’s playlist and magazine cover disc for the past two years, started his own Mau5trap Recordings and is working on a new studio album. But depending on where your personal position is in Deadmau5’s career progression, this is either going to be a total revelation, a one-track album or somewhere in-between. Even at the extreme of getting it for ‘Faxing Berlin’, you’re not going to be upset with the 9 bonus tracks so definitely worth the purchase.

Reviewed: Deadmau5 - At Play (Play Records) Cat. No. PLAYCD001Release date: 15th December 2008
1. Vanishing Point (7:04)
2. Sex Lies Audiotape (5:56)
3. Melleefresh & Deadmau5 - Cocktail Queen (5;29)
4. Faxng Berlin (8:49)
5. Melleefresh & Deadmau5 - Hey Baby (Adam K Remix) (6:23)
6. Turning Point (7:02)
7. BSOD - This Is The Hook (6:01)
8. 1981 (6:47)
9. Dr. Funkenstein (7:15)
10. Melleefresh & Deadmau5 - Afterhours (6:09)
